Simon Company
Common-size percents Balance Sheet as of the years ended December 31 2015 2014 2013:
2015 % 2014 % 2013 %
Assets
Cash $25,267 5.8% $30,131 8.1% $31,387 10%
Accounts receivable, net 75,450 17.4% 50,642 13.6% 41,435 13.2%
Merchandise inventory 92,074 21.3% 68,299 18.3% 44,128 14.1%
Prepaid expenses 8,301 1.9% 8,066 2.2% 3,418 1.1%
201,092 46.5% 157,138 42.1% 120,368 38.3%
Plant assets, net 231,487 53.5% 215,775 57.9% 193,532 61.7%
Total assets $432,579 100% 372,913 100% 313,900 100%
Liabilities and Equity
Accounts payable $106,635 24.7% $62,392 16.7% $41,849 13.3%
Long-term notes payable secured by mortgages
on plant assets 79,698 18.4% 84,912 22.8% 71,453 22.8%
Total Liabilities $186,333 43.1% $147,304 39.5 $113,302 36.1%
Common stock, $10
par value 163,500 37.8% 163,500 43.8% 163,500 52.1%
Retained earnings 82,746 19.1% 62,109 16.7% 37,098 11.8%
Total liabilities and
equity $432,579 100% $372,913 100% 313,900 100%
Explanation:
Simon Company's balance sheets in common-size percents shows the relative values of assets and liabilities and equity in numeric and percentage terms to enable comparison. The company's balance sheet line items are expressed as percentages of the total, usually the total assets in each period. From the analysis, the management, investors, and other parties of Simon Company can understand the changes in the line items from year to year, thus making it possible for Simon Company to undertake a trend analysis.
